The Capifony site makes mention of how to set which PHP binary is run.
All symfony tasks (both symfony 1.x and Symfony2) run using the
default php binary on the production server. You can change this via:
set :php_bin, "/path/to/php"
Try setting the string to "/usr/bin/env php -d memory_limit=-1"
. The /usr/bin/env part is a Linux tool that will search the PATH for the given program, to avoid having to 'hard-code' the full path of the program into place.
